Navigation Pane

The Navigation pane contains the following tabs:

Services

Lists services that have been imported from the domain managers or defined in CA SOI that you have the access privileges to view. You can navigate to the resources in the services, like servers and routers. The columns in the Services tab indicate whether each object is in maintenance mode, the granularity level, and the number of alerts of each severity currently open for each item.

Use the Filter fields in the List and Services tabs of the Contents pane to find specific CIs and services in the Services tab. Double-click a result to open the CI or service in the Services tab.

Alert Queues

Lists the set of alert queues and alerts on services that you have the access privileges to view. Each column displays the total number of alerts with that severity and the summation symbol column indicates the total number of alerts. Clicking an alert queue displays the alerts in that queue in the Contents pane. The alert queue icon color indicates the highest severity of any alert in the queue. Clicking the Information tab displays general information about the alert queue, associated escalation policies, cleared alert history, and user groups assigned to the alert queue.

Customers

Lists the defined customers. You create customers and associate them with service models to see the impact of service degradation on the service consumer.

Users

Lists the users and user groups that create service definitions, monitor alerts, and resolve the situations that cause the alerts.
